The success of VR's lunchtime lectures

VR has been offering informative lectures to its members for several years. In recent years, lunchtime lectures have been in a digital format. This format has been well-received as it better accommodates people outside the capital area, facilitates accessibility for everyone, and increases flexibility for the audience since the lectures can be kept open for a longer period, allowing people to watch whenever it suits them.

For the past two years, all lunchtime lectures have also included English subtitles.
There has been a significant increase in participation and viewership with the digital format, and since 2020, approximately 7,900 individuals have utilized the service. However, in the previous year, a total of 2,590 individuals watched the lectures. The most popular topics that year were lectures on finance, followed by lectures on the power of transformations, the role of trans individuals in contemporary society, and shortening the workweek. The selection is diverse, and the lunchtime lectures aim to provide VR's members with good information on current issues and educational lectures that inspire them to do their best and evolve with the times.

The lectures are open for attendance at the advertised time on vr.is/streymi, and they remain accessible to the community on My Pages for at least 30 days afterward.
